
Pastor Mike explores the Parable of the Mustard Seed to illustrate how small beginnings can lead to significant spiritual impact amidst life's challenges.
Episode Summary: Do you ever feel like the "storms" of life—financial stress, health issues, or spiritual burnout—are too big for your faith to handle? In this episode, Pastor Mike dives into the Parable of the Mustard Seed from Mark 4 to show us that God’s Kingdom doesn't always start with a roar; it starts with a seed. Join us as we explore "Mustard Seed Momentum" and learn three foundational truths about how God works incrementally in our lives, how our growth becomes a shelter for others, and why no storm can halt the momentum God has set in motion.
